Buying Guide: Loft-Bed Fan Considerations

  • Mounting compatibility: Loft beds and bunk setups require clamps, clips, or pole adapters that don’t damage rails or bedding. Look for sturdy clamps or adjustable arms that fit your bed width and rail style.
  • Airflow direction and reach: For tight spaces, choose products with adjustable height, distance, and swivel features to target your sleeping or studying zone precisely.
  • Power source and run-time: Decide between USB-powered, rechargeable battery fans, or mains-powered options. Battery-powered models are great for rooms with limited outlets or for portable use during travel.
  • Space-saving design: In small dorm rooms, compact mounts and clip-ons prevent clutter. Consider dual-function devices (clip/stand/hang) to maximize placement options.
  • Noise level: Quiet operation is essential for sleep and study. Check decibel ratings or user-reported performance to ensure minimal disruption during night use.
  • Durability: Loft setups demand stable, durable materials. Look for metal components and strong clamps with non-marking pads to protect surfaces.
  • Maintenance and safety: Choose products with secure mounting and stable airflow; avoid setups that risk fan slips or tipping when adjusting bedding or blankets.
  • Multi-use versatility: If you share a dorm or switch between rooms, a portable or clip-on fan with multiple mounting options offers greater value and flexibility.
